I had been a loyal Norton customer for over 12 years. In the past I would have recommended their products. Not so with Norton 360 V2 or anything else. This product comes with a backup feature which allows you to put your files on a disk or online. I backed up my files using DVDs. When I tried to access the backup files, they would not open. Of course for security reasons, they were in some form of a Norton protected format. Nothing but Norton will open them and even the Norton program would not work! I exchanged numerous emails/chats with Norton tech support for over four (4) months, with no fix for the problem! I tried phone support, but it was far too costly and was as worthless as their chat and email services. From exchanging the numerous emails/chats, it was obvious to me that the tech support persons were just sending prewritten answers. They were not even reading most of my emails and sent many repeat 'solutions' that I had already told them did not work. Shortly after the fourth month, my software expired. Now I have several DVDs, full of important backup files, that I will never be able to access! Run from this company and their products! Like some other big name brands, they are not what they used to be; not even close! Three words: Buy Trend Micro.

It seems to work about the same as the previous version. The price that Symantec charges for it is pretty steep, that is why I bought through Amazon, instead of renewing with them.
My only complaint is that instead of enhancing the product in the newest version, they actually took away. The back-up portion of this software no longer allows you to back-up an external drive, only your C: drive. The reason... I discovered it was because they want you to buy Norton Ghost, which allows you to do this. I hate to say it, but I did buy Ghost. Ghost does have more backup functionality than the previous backup options on the old 360, and one upside is that you don't have to renew it every year, it is yours to use for as long as you want. They should have never taken the external drive back-up functionality away from 360. Your external drives are no different than your internal, they need to be backed up.
